Skye Wheatley opens up about ‘worst two days of her life’ after drink-driving charge

Reality TV star Skye Wheatley has opened up about “the worst two days of her life” after she was charged with drink-driving on the Gold Coast early this week.

Wheatley, 32, admitted that she misjudged how incapacitated she was after having a few drinks over several hours, saying she thought she was okay to drive.

“It was a major mistake on my end and I take full responsibility for my actions,” she told the Daily Mail.

“I genuinely thought I was fine to drive after having a couple of drinks over a long period, but I was wrong.

“It was a huge wake-up call for me and a reminder of how quickly things can turn around when you make a bad decision.”

The influencer and reality star said she parked outside a McDonald’s for four hours to try and sober up. A passerby called police during that time.

The mother of two allegedly returned a blood alcohol reading of 0.119 on Saturday while parked outside the fast food restaurant.

She is due to appear in Southport Magistrates Court on August 24.

She went on to tell the outlet that the fallout that followed led to the “worst two days of my life,” before urging her fans to think twice before getting behind the wheel.

“I want to use this as a warning to everyone else out there: don’t risk it, no matter how confident you feel,” she stated.

“Always arrange a safe ride home or stay put. I am deeply sorry for putting anyone at risk, and I will be accepting whatever consequences come my way.”

Just days after the incident, she took to her Instagram story to open but about the tough times she’s been going through lately.

“Sometimes, your own actions are the ones that cause you the most pain, but also I know why I avoided this for so long because I hate this feeling,” she wrote in a candid Instagram post on Wednesday.

“The unknown is scary but in your heart you know what’s right so you got this, you’ll be okay.”

In a second post, she emphasised that her first comment was not related to the drink-driving charge.

“That post was a separate matter to what everyone is messaging me about today. I will share soon, [I’m just] at a pretty low point in life right now and I’m dealing with a lot emotionally and mentally,” she wrote.

She went on to say she is “owning” her decisions and is hoping to learn from and grow through the difficult time.

Wheatley first rose to fame in 2014 after appearing on Big Brother Australia.
